About Us

Macole Love Foundation was established in August 2020 by family and friends of Mother Mamatu Betty Wolapaye Cole for the purpose of memories alive and carry out her dreams.

Our Background

How It All Started

On her dying bed, Mother Cole requested that she would like for the Pastor’s office space at Faith-Immanuel Lutheran Church in Lansdowne, Pennsylvania to be expanded. This is a project she had wished to spearhead as President of Faith-Immanuel Church Council, before falling ill and going home to be with the Lord. She was a life-long school teacher before immigrating to the U.S. from Buduburam Refugee Camp in Ghana, where she resided for several years with her family as a result of the civil war back home in Liberia.

From Buduburam to America

The Inspirational Journey of Mother Cole

While at Buduburam, she founded the Macole Home Academy, an Elementary and Junior High refugee school which soon became renowned for its high standards. Mother Cole had planned to move the school to Liberia after the civil war ends. That plan was delayed when she had the opportunity to emigrate with her family to the U.S. in 2007.

A Legacy of Love and Compassion Guided by Faith

Mother Cole was also a very loving and compassionate person, two qualities that were driven by her faith in the Gospel and life of our Lord and Savior Jesus Christ. Anyone who knew Mother Cole was touched by that love and compassion for others.

Quality and Affordable Education for Children

However, Mother Cole’s dream of establishing a school in Liberia lived on, leading her to purchase land in Liberia for the school project prior to her homegoing. And on her dying bed her dream for the school remained a top priority when she requested her family and friends who were by her hospital bedside to please establish a school system in Liberia in her memory to provide quality and affordable education to the children of Liberia!

Making the Dream a Reality

And so, honoring her dying wishes – to establish a school system in Liberia to be known for high standards, quality education, to share the Gospel and love of Christ with others which were hallmarks of Mother’s life – family members and friends of Mother Cole came together in 2020 and founded Macole Love Foundation, the institution through which these laudable goals will be realized.

Our Mission

Macole Love Foundation’s mission is to provide quality and affordable education to the children of Liberia and impact the world with the Gospel and love of Jesus Christ which were the hallmarks of Mother Cole’s life.

Board of Directors

Macole Love Foundation is run by a board of directors which consists of Mother Cole’s family members and friends who are dedicated to keeping her memories alive and carrying out her dreams. The board in turn enlists the help of volunteers, donors, and supporters to undertake programs and projects to foster the mission of the Foundation.
